Asset Replacement An uninsured boat costing $98,000 was wrecked the first day it was used. It can be either sold as-is for $9,800 cash and replaced with a similar boat costing $100,000 or rebuilt for $83,000 and be brand new as far as operating characteristics and looks are concerned.

 

Required:

What is the difference in cost between the two options?

 

 

 

 

 

Based on financial considerations, what should the company do?

 

 

multiple choice

  • Sell as-is for $9,800 cash and replace with a similar boat costing $100,000.
  • Rebuild for $83,000.
